About Office Solutions Law in Panama

Office Solutions in Panama covers a range of legal services related to the establishment, management, and operation of office spaces within the country. This can include leases, property acquisition, compliance with zoning laws, employment contracts, and more. Panama's strategic location and its role as a business hub make understanding these legal frameworks essential for businesses seeking to establish a presence in the region.

Why You May Need a Lawyer

Engaging a lawyer is advisable in several situations related to office solutions in Panama. Common scenarios include negotiating and drafting lease contracts, resolving disputes with landlords or tenants, navigating local zoning laws and building codes, and ensuring compliance with employment laws. A lawyer can also assist with mergers and acquisitions, intellectual property considerations, and corporate governance matters as they pertain to office operations.

Local Laws Overview

Key aspects of local laws in Panama relevant to office solutions include property laws governing leases and ownership, labor laws regarding employment contracts and worker rights, and zoning regulations stipulating the authorized use of office spaces. Additionally, businesses must adhere to licensing and registration processes to operate legally within the country. Understanding these laws is crucial to avoid legal pitfalls and ensure smooth business operations.

Frequently Asked Questions

What are the typical lease terms for office space in Panama?

Lease terms can vary, but they generally range from one to five years, with the possibility of renewal. It's important to understand the terms of lease agreements, including rate adjustments and termination clauses.

Are there specific zoning laws affecting office space usage?

Yes, zoning laws define the permissible use of buildings and areas. Consulting with a lawyer can help you understand these regulations and ensure compliance for your business activities.

What legal considerations should I keep in mind when hiring office staff?

Employment contracts must comply with Panamanian labor laws, including terms of employment, salary, and workers' rights. Legal advice can ensure contracts meet all regulatory requirements.

How can I resolve a dispute with my landlord?

Dispute resolution may involve negotiation, mediation, or legal action. A lawyer can guide you through these processes and help protect your interests.

What are the requirements for registering my business in Panama?

Businesses must register with local authorities, which may involve obtaining a commercial license, registering with tax authorities, and fulfilling specific industry requirements.

Can I sublease my office space to another business?

Subleasing is generally subject to the terms of your primary lease agreement. Legal advice can help determine your rights and any necessary actions.

What are the consequences of breaching a lease agreement?

Breach of lease agreements can result in legal action, financial penalties, and eviction. Understanding your obligations and addressing potential issues early can help mitigate risks.

What should I do if my office building's conditions violate safety codes?

Report safety violations to regulatory bodies and involve a lawyer to explore your options for resolving the issue, including potential legal action.

Is there a specific tax structure for office operations in Panama?

Panama has a favorable tax regime for businesses, but understanding the specific tax obligations for office operations, including VAT and corporate taxes, is crucial.

Are digital and virtual offices subject to the same regulations as physical ones?

While some regulations may differ, many legal and tax considerations are similar. Consulting with a lawyer can clarify these obligations for digital and virtual office solutions.
